微调
This commit is contained in:
@@ -70,6 +70,7 @@ export namespace Device {
|
|||||||
icdId: string | null;
|
icdId: string | null;
|
||||||
power: string | null;//工作电源
|
power: string | null;//工作电源
|
||||||
preinvestmentPlan: string | null;
|
preinvestmentPlan: string | null;
|
||||||
|
delegate: string | null; //委托方
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-113,6 +113,16 @@
|
|||||||
:disabled-date="disabledDate"
|
:disabled-date="disabledDate"
|
||||||
/>
|
/>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
|
<el-form-item label='委托方' prop='delegate' v-if="scene === '0'">
|
||||||
|
<el-select v-model="formContent.delegate" clearable placeholder="请选择委托方">
|
||||||
|
<el-option
|
||||||
|
v-for="item in dictStore.getDictData('Delegate')"
|
||||||
|
:key="item.id"
|
||||||
|
:label="item.name"
|
||||||
|
:value="item.id"
|
||||||
|
/>
|
||||||
|
</el-select>
|
||||||
|
</el-form-item>
|
||||||
<el-form-item label='所属地市' prop='cityName' clearable placeholder="请输入所属地市" v-if="MonIsShow">
|
<el-form-item label='所属地市' prop='cityName' clearable placeholder="请输入所属地市" v-if="MonIsShow">
|
||||||
<el-input v-model='formContent.cityName'/>
|
<el-input v-model='formContent.cityName'/>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
@@ -199,7 +209,8 @@ const disabledDate = (time: Date) => {
|
|||||||
factorFlag: 1,
|
factorFlag: 1,
|
||||||
icdId: '',
|
icdId: '',
|
||||||
power: '',
|
power: '',
|
||||||
preinvestmentPlan:''
|
preinvestmentPlan: '',
|
||||||
|
delegate:''
|
||||||
})
|
})
|
||||||
return {dialogVisible, titleType, formContent}
|
return {dialogVisible, titleType, formContent}
|
||||||
}
|
}
|
||||||
@@ -229,7 +240,8 @@ const disabledDate = (time: Date) => {
|
|||||||
factorFlag: 1,
|
factorFlag: 1,
|
||||||
icdId: '',
|
icdId: '',
|
||||||
power: '',
|
power: '',
|
||||||
preinvestmentPlan:''
|
preinvestmentPlan: '',
|
||||||
|
delegate:''
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-299,7 +311,6 @@ const rules = computed(() => {
|
|||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
return dynamicRules;
|
return dynamicRules;
|
||||||
});
|
});
|
||||||
|
|
||||||
@@ -328,8 +339,7 @@ const rules = computed(() => {
|
|||||||
formContent.value.name = formContent.value.createId
|
formContent.value.name = formContent.value.createId
|
||||||
}
|
}
|
||||||
|
|
||||||
if (formContent.value.arrivedDate)
|
if (formContent.value.arrivedDate) {
|
||||||
{
|
|
||||||
formContent.value.arrivedDate = dayjs(formContent.value.arrivedDate).format('YYYY-MM-DD');
|
formContent.value.arrivedDate = dayjs(formContent.value.arrivedDate).format('YYYY-MM-DD');
|
||||||
}
|
}
|
||||||
|
|
||||||
@@ -461,8 +471,6 @@ const handleInput = (value: string) => {
|
|||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
// 对外映射
|
// 对外映射
|
||||||
defineExpose({open})
|
defineExpose({open})
|
||||||
const props = defineProps<{
|
const props = defineProps<{
|
||||||
@@ -470,6 +478,4 @@ const props = defineProps<{
|
|||||||
}>()
|
}>()
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
|
|
||||||
</script>
|
</script>
|
||||||
Reference in New Issue
Block a user